(ANSA) - AOSTA, DECEMBER 13 - "It is possible to consider closed the emergency phase activated at the end of September, without prejudice to the unpredictability of potential collapses of portions of the glacier" of Planpincieux, on the Italian side of the Mont Blanc massif. The announcement was made by the Department of the Territory of the Autonomous Region of Valle d'Aosta "following the report on the monitoring of the Planpincieux glacier" signed by Fondazione Foura mountain (FMS) and "which highlights the passage, relative to its kinematics, to glacial dynamics winter type ". The update bulletin will no longer be issued but FMS technicians "will continue, however, in the continuous analysis of the monitoring data of the glacial phenomenon, monitoring that the next days and weeks will see the movement of the interferometric radar from the Planpincieux square to the new station along the old Val access road Ferret and the installation of the Doppler radar detection system for road management ".
